# My role

My overall goal is to&nbsp;position the company in the best way that I can to our external audience. The channels I oversee are the places people go to learn about us so I want to make sure we're representing ourselves well and providing a window into Anywhere.

Social&nbsp;

- Tell the story of Anywhere by showcasing our people, business, value prop, impact on the industry, and more
- Content development and strategy&nbsp;
- Community engagement&nbsp;
- Building brand awareness
- Measure KPIs and use findings to improve on our strategies&nbsp;
- Monitoring trends and keeping up to date with the social media world

Web

- Manage relationships between Anywhere Ops/IT and Combustion
- Make any copy edits&nbsp;needed and audit the site on a quarterly basis to correct&nbsp;outdated content&nbsp;
- Position ourselves as thought leaders through the blog&nbsp;
- Monitor website traffic, audience behaviors, and&nbsp;audience information
- Identify areas where we can improve on the site, whether its the messaging, imagery, or design of the page&nbsp;

I help my teammates do their jobs by communicating openly, finding opportunities to collaborate or repurpose content, and lending an ear to listen or an eye to help review something.&nbsp;

# My Expectations

# 1:1s

I like consistent check-ins throughout the week. I come prepared with a list of items and like using that time to ask questions and to brainstorm.&nbsp;&nbsp;

I don't like having meetings just for the sake of having meetings.&nbsp;

I am available unless I say otherwise, and I expect the same from others.&nbsp;&nbsp;

A project is done when we've reviewed all of the data and have gleaned insights and recommendations for the next project.&nbsp;

I like getting feedback. It helps me make sure my priorities and efforts are aligned with the team's mission.&nbsp;

I like having deadlines. They keep me accountable and help me manage my time.&nbsp;

# Personality quirks

Sometimes I reply to emails too quickly and I'll think of something I should've added to the email 5 minutes later.&nbsp;

Sometimes I can be easily swayed by other people's opinions. I try not to do this (happens in my personal life too).&nbsp;

I do my best writing in the morning.&nbsp;

After 3:30 my energy feels depleted and I need to go for a quick walk or work on something more creative to help my brain.&nbsp;&nbsp;  
  
Being able to sign off on time is important to me.&nbsp;

I'm not afraid to take risks and when things don't work out the way I hoped, I generally can move on quickly.&nbsp;
